Abstract

The accurate identification of the transition velocities Utrans in bubble columns (BCs) is very important for their effective design, operation and scale-up. In this work, a novel parameter (new hybrid index (NHI)) has been developed and successfully applied to gas holdup and pressure fluctuations recorded in various BCs operated with water and aqueous solutions of alcohols (ethanol and iso-propanol).
The first Utrans has been identified on the basis of a well-pronounced local NHI minimum, whereas the second Utrans has been distinguished by the point, from which the NHI profile levels off. It has been concluded that the main Utrans depend on the type of gas-liquid system and sparger used. A set of several Utrans has been reported.
